### Understanding Arch Support

Arch support is a critical factor in choosing the right **footbeds for hiking boots**. Your arch acts as a natural shock absorber and helps distribute weight evenly across your foot. Proper arch support can prevent overpronation, reduce strain on the feet and ankles, and improve overall comfort.

* **High Arch Support:** Ideal for individuals with high arches, providing maximum support and stability.
* **Moderate Arch Support:** Suitable for individuals with neutral arches, offering a balance of support and cushioning.
* **Low Arch Support:** Designed for individuals with low arches or flat feet, providing firm support and motion control.

To determine your arch type, you can perform a simple wet test. Wet the bottom of your foot and step onto a piece of paper. Observe the footprint you leave behind. If you see a complete imprint of your foot, you likely have low arches or flat feet. If you see only the heel and ball of your foot connected by a narrow strip, you likely have high arches. If you see a moderate curve along the inside of your foot, you likely have neutral arches.

### The Importance of Heel Cups

A deep heel cup is another important feature to consider when choosing **footbeds for hiking boots**. The heel cup helps stabilize the foot and prevent it from rolling inward or outward. It also helps align the foot properly and reduce strain on the Achilles tendon.

* **Deep Heel Cup Benefits:**
* Provides stability and control.
* Helps align the foot.
* Reduces strain on the Achilles tendon.
* Prevents overpronation and supination.
* **Heel Cup Materials:** Heel cups can be made from various materials, including plastic, foam, and rubber. Choose a material that provides the right level of support and comfort for your needs.

### Materials and Construction

The materials and construction of **footbeds for hiking boots** play a significant role in their performance and durability. Look for footbeds made from high-quality materials that can withstand the rigors of hiking and backpacking.

* **EVA (Ethylene-Vinyl Acetate):** A lightweight, flexible foam that provides cushioning and shock absorption.
* **PU (Polyurethane):** A durable foam that offers excellent support and stability.
* **Gel:** A cushioning material that absorbs impact and reduces pressure.
* **Moisture-Wicking Fabrics:** Fabrics that draw moisture away from the skin, keeping feet dry and comfortable.
* **Antimicrobial Treatments:** Treatments that prevent the growth of bacteria and fungi, reducing odor and the risk of infection.
